Answer: 1.1866 as a fraction is 5933/5000

The decimal 1.1866 can be broken down as:
1.1866 = 1 + 0.1866
Here, 1 is the whole number part, and 0.1866 is the decimal part.
Focus on converting the decimal part, 0.1866, to a fraction. To do this, consider the place value of the decimal:
0.1866 =
1866
10000
Now, simplify the fraction 1866/10000. To do this, find the greatest common divisor (GCD) of 1866 and 10000.
Now, divide both the numerator and the denominator by their GCD:
1866 ÷ 2
10000 ÷ 2
=
933
5000
So, 0.1866 as a fraction is 933/5000
Now that you have 1.1866 = 1 + 0.1866, express the entire number as a mixed fraction:
1.1866
= 1 +
933
5000
=
5000
5000
+
933
5000
=
5933
5000
Here, 5000/5000 is the whole number 1, and 933/5000 is the fractional part.
Answer: 1.1866 = 5933/5000
